What Is CBD?

CBD, scientifically known as cannabidiol, is one of the most prominent cannabinoids in the cannabis plant. CBD does not contain psychoactive effects like THC, and this is why many people prefer a CBD product.

CBD comes in many different forms, including CBD oil, flowers, tinctures, topicals, edibles, and more. The 2018 Farm Bill legalized hemp allowing the CBD market to open up and flourish with a wealth of products for you to choose from. This all-natural compound allows for overall balance and wellbeing. With low levels of THC, CBD users can use their products any time of day and reap the many benefits that it has to offer.

While hemp plants resemble normal cannabis plants, the makeup is different. They not only have low levels of THC, but hemp can also be used for paper, clothing, plastics, and has a number of other industrial uses.

What Are Terpenes? Why Are They Important In Cannabis Plants?

Terpenes are the natural oils that are contained within the cannabis plant. They are not only in cannabis but also in a lot of other plants. Terpenes are a form of defense in nature and help protect the plant from predators. They are directly responsible for giving a plant a specific smell.

There are hundreds of terpenes, which means that hemp buds can vary from one strain to the next. Not only do these hemp strains contain different smells, but the terpenes will also affect the flavor when it is smoked.

The overall wellness support that you receive from CBD hemp flower can also be varied according to the terpene’s profile. What does CBD flower smell like? It all depends on the terpenes profile of the strain you have selected. Popular terpenes include Pinene, Limonene, Myrcene, Bisabolol, Linalool,  Guaiol, Caryophyllene, and Humulene. There is a long list of terpenes, so what you experience can be vastly different among strains.

Here are some of the categories that terpenes can be classified as:

  • Natural — earthy, herbal, woody
  • Pungent — tea, sage, cheese
  • Fruity — sweet, lemon, grapefruit
  • Flowery — lavender, rose, violet
  • Chemical — diesel, tar, ammonia

What does CBD Flower Smell Like?

Hemp is low in THC, which means when you smoke the end result will be drastically different. However, when looking at marijuana and hemp plants they do have structural and visual similarities. Since terpenes exist in all strains of cannabis, all forms can have similar smells. So, CBD flower may smell similar to weed according to what strain you are smoking and what scents you associate with weed. Terpenes may carry various flavors including fruity, natural, spicy, minty, and much more.

Why Is The Smell Less Noticeable When You Vape CBD?

Vaping is one of the newest forms of getting your daily dose of CBD. While the vape smoke may smell similar to CBD flower that is being smoked, it will more than likely be less potent. Vaping does not contain the combustion elements that occur when you smoke. This is why smoking can cause a strong odor.

Smoking requires physical burning of the plant, which results in a very distinct smell. Not only from the flower itself, but also the paper, the ash, and the smoke. These are all things that are not present when you vape CBD flowers. Plus, the smell quickly dissipates when you vape a substance. It will not contain smoke particles that can linger or

stick to clothing, furniture, or walls.

Factors That Affect The Smell Of Vaping

CBD liquids will have a smell of normal cannabis, but it will be less intense. The terpene profile will determine what type of smell you will experience and how long it will last.

You may notice smells such as fruity, pine, or even mint. This varies among hemp strains. You also have to consider the liquid and if it has any type of additives. This could affect the smell as well. If there is a sugar flavoring added you may get a sweeter smell than normal.
